Thank you! I dry brined for 14hrs prior so it was super juicy and soft.
If you’d like to try it yourself, what I do is 1tbsp kosher salt+1tsp sugar+1/4tsp baking powder for every 5lbs of bird (turkey or chicken. A bird is a bird is a bird).
Brine 1hr/lbs. Then cook at 350 20min/lbs plus 15ish minutes to an internal temperature of 165. It’s perfect and easy!
